Rosendale, New York is a charming town located in the heart of the Hudson Valley. With a population of just over 6,000 residents, Rosendale has a small-town feel and a strong sense of community. The town is known for its picturesque landscape, historic architecture, and vibrant arts scene.

One of the most iconic landmarks in Rosendale is the Rosendale Trestle, a towering railroad bridge that offers stunning views of the Rondout Creek below. The trestle is a popular spot for hikers, bikers, and nature enthusiasts, and it is a must-see for visitors to the area.

In addition to its natural beauty, Rosendale is also home to a thriving arts community. The town is known for its numerous art galleries, music venues, and craft fairs, making it a hub for creative expression. One of the most notable events in Rosendale is the Annual Women’s Studio Workshop Chili Bowl Fiesta, which showcases the work of local potters and raises funds for the Women’s Studio Workshop.

Rosendale is also home to a number of historic landmarks, including the Rosendale Theatre, which has been entertaining audiences since 1949. The theatre plays a vital role in the cultural life of the town, hosting film screenings, live performances, and community events.

In addition to its cultural offerings, Rosendale is also known for its outdoor recreation opportunities. The town is surrounded by beautiful state parks, nature reserves, and hiking trails, making it a great destination for outdoor enthusiasts. The Wallkill Valley Rail Trail, a 22-mile path that runs through Rosendale, is a popular spot for walking, biking, and birdwatching.

The town also has a thriving food and drink scene, with a variety of restaurants, cafes, and breweries to choose from. Whether you’re in the mood for farm-to-table cuisine, craft beer, or artisanal baked goods, Rosendale has something to satisfy every palate.

Overall, Rosendale, New York is a hidden gem in the Hudson Valley, offering a perfect blend of natural beauty, cultural richness, and small-town charm. Whether you’re a history buff, an outdoor enthusiast, or an arts lover, Rosendale has something to offer everyone.
